About the Color Middle Red

Middle Red is a warm, earthy color that is found in the middle of the red spectrum. It is a reddish-brown color that is often described as a “rich red”. Middle Red is a great choice for restaurant interior design because it is warm and inviting, while still being subtle and sophisticated.
